There are 13 different incoterms. how many days in a row can you take advilWebHow CFS works. Exports will be delivered to the nominated CFS for packing, and imports will be picked up from the nominated CFS after unpacking. All cargo going to one destination will be consolidated and packed into one container at the Container Freight Station. For example, the CFS might pack ten different LCL shipments going to Singapore ... high speed chase 10 freeway
